1280128 Filled casing GENERAL MILLS Inc 19 April 1971 [18 March 1970] 24580/71 Heading A2B A filled casing is prepared by forming a plastic mass from an aqueous liquid and a proteinaceous substance having a protein content of at least 65 wt %, the said proteinaceous substance comprisin gat least 50 wt % of a particulate non-heat-coagulable simple protein source material having a protein content of at least 65 wt %, for example wheat gluten or keratin, extruding the plastic mass at an elevated temperature through an annular die into a gaseous medium so as to form a casing, and, simultaneously with the extrusion, introducing a flowable material, for example water, corn syrup, liquid oil, gelatin, jam, jelly, meat emulsion, mustard, tomato sauce, peanut butter, or a pudding or cooking dough, as filling within the space formed by the casing as it is formed. |
